    STP optical cable

    STP cables enhance the twisted pair design by adding an internal foil or braided shielding layer. This shield acts as a Faraday cage, protecting the internal signals from external electrical noise and preventing the cable's own signals from leaking out. It consists of color-coded copper wires twisted into pairs to cancel out electromagnetic interference (EMI) from adjacent pairs—a phenomenon known as crosstalk.     A new underwater optical fibre cable will connect the DRC to the rest of the world. On 21 September, the 2Africa cable, led by the Meta consortium (formerly Facebook), landed on a beach in Muanda, in the Kongo Central province.     A fiber optic splitter is a passive device that divides an optical signal into multiple parts. Unlike active devices (which require power), splitters operate without electricity, relying solely on the physics of. In the backbone of modern Fiber-to-the-Home (FTTH) networks, optical splitters serve as the unsung heroes that enable cost-efficient connectivity for millions of subscribers.     Senegal spot long-distance optical cable G 652

    The standard specifies the geometrical, mechanical, and transmission attributes of a single-mode optical fibre as well as its cable. The fibre has zero-dispersion wavelength around 1310 nm as per how it was designed, however it can also be used in the 1550 nm wavelength region.
